OFSTED REPORT
Ofsted inspection classes City & Guilds Electrical (Trade Skills 4U) as ‘good with outstanding features’ for providing quality education.
We are proud to announce City & Guilds Electrical (Trade Skills 4U) received their 1st full OFSTED inspection in August 2023. Due to the dedication, commitment and hard work of all members of staff we received an overall rating of “GOOD”.
This is an absolutely exceptional outcome for a company that has only been running an apprenticeship provision for 2 years.
Overall TradeSkills4U staff received a ‘good’ rating which included commendations in Ofsted’s report, for:
We received an “OUTSTANDING” grading for the quality of our education. This grade is testament to our industry leading delivery team and supported by our in-house development team who are continuously improving our high class learning material.
Our apprenticeship team and training officers are from industry and provide outstanding support to our apprentices throughout their journey to becoming qualified electricians.

Since we started providing apprenticeship training in 2021 we have helped train over 150 apprentices. We are a national training provider for electrical Installation and domestic electricians.
We strive to become the UK’s largest electrical apprenticeship provider over the next 5 years. Since being acquired by City and Guilds in 2022 we have the capability of delivering in a range of state of the art centres across the UK. With our unique spiral curriculum model, virtual classrooms and bespoke online learning platform developed in house we are able to offer a learning experience suitable to everyone.
